You can review plan balance, claims and reimbursement information online at DBSbenefits.com WebACCOUNTS For the HCFSA or LPFSA, you can be reimbursed at any time during the year up to the entire amount you agreed to set aside for the calendar year, less any amount already reimbursed to you. For the DCFSA, you can be reimbursed only up to the amount you have actually contributed to your account at the time your claim is processed.
